		<description>This is such a difficult and sensitive issue.  Most of the times, it&#039;s just misunderstanding; however there are a few folks who just have no respect for intellectual property rights.  This is why I put copyrights on all my photos.  This doesn&#039;t stop people from using them w/o asking. The problem with CC license is that there are too many variations, and some just assume that CC=Free for all.</description>
